Audi explores new color and trim options
Wed, 20 Jul 2011Audi, well known for creating some of the most desired automotive interiors in the business, is looking to push the boundaries of personalization and further increase the levels of quality of interior design in its vehicles. The first vehicle to benefit from this will be the new Q3, revealed at the Shanghai motor show in April. Its interior contains a new style of inlays made from larch wood and aluminum, a range of interior colors and an optional LED interior light package.

2010 Ferrari F1 Goodwood hillcimb (video)
Sun, 03 Jul 2011Marc Gene takes the 2010 Ferrari F1 (F10) up the Goodwood Hillclimb 2011 Goodwood is Disneyland for petrolheads, with the world’s greatest cars and greatest drivers wallowing in three days of high-octane worship at the alter of the internal combustion engine. Everything from classic road cars to the latest F1 machinery crowd in to this glorious corner of England, safe in the knowledge that they are among friends; no global-warmists here wagging a condemnatory finger. We’ll have a full round-up of the Goodwood Festival of Speed tomorrow – with a million photos – but as Ferrari has sent us video of Marc Gene taking last year’s Ferrai F1 (F10) car up the Goodwood hillclimb we thought it deserved some space all its own.
